## Building Access — Spares Room (Hullbrook Annex)

Contractors: the spare hardware room is down the east corridor on the ground floor, third door on the left. Sign in at the front desk first and grab a visitor lanyard. Anything you take out, jot it in the blue logbook — yes, even the little stuff. The door self-locks, so don't wedge it. To get in, punch in the code below.

staff pass of hagug-taguf = bdg-HJ-9

## Changelog — Pixelrinse v3.2.0

**Renamed:** `SCRUB_MODE` is now `EXIF_SCRUB_POLICY`. Same behavior, clearer name — it controls whether Pixelrinse strips all EXIF tags from uploaded images or just GPS and serial fields. On-call folks: the old name is honored until v3.4 but logs a deprecation warning on every request, so expect noise until envs are updated. While you're editing the env file, note that the scrubber now verifies uploads against the asset vault, and the line right after this sets the credential for that.

sealed setting: LEDGER_TOKEN20=6148d35bbb480b0ab79e

Internal Memo — Licensing Dispute

To heads of department: Tarnwell Systems has disputed the scope of our licence for the Opaline rendering module, claiming our Fernbrook deployment exceeds seat limits. Counsel considers our position defensible but recommends a negotiated settlement. Please route any Tarnwell correspondence through legal and pause new Opaline rollouts. The wider plan this affects is described below.

management briefing: Headcount on the Belix team goes from 60 to 93 by the end of November. Gross margin on Belix came in at 23 percent against a plan of 47 percent.

### Step 4: Pin the sort comparator

Ledgerloom 3.x replaced its unstable quicksort with a stable merge sort in the report builder. Reports that relied on incidental tie-breaking order may render rows differently after upgrading. Verify every saved report that sorts on non-unique columns before promoting. To preserve legacy ordering during the transition, apply the settings shown below.

config for yahof-tajop:
zorath:
  pin: 7493
  metrics_host: metrics.zorath.tolvaqsys.internal
  tenant: praiel
  seal: seal_fd9cd4f1